Introdução

Boronic acids are versatile organic compounds widely used in various applications, including pharmaceuticals, agrochemicals, and materials science. The synthesis of boronic acids is a critical step in these industries, and maximizing efficiency in this process is essential for cost-effectiveness and productivity.
